On March 31, 1994, the Superintendence of Banks and Financial Entities of Bolivia authorized the operation of Banco Ganadero SA as of April 4, 1994 and later granted the certificate of operation to carry out the financial operations permitted by law.
Banco Ganadero SA's main objective is to cooperate and actively participate in the economic, financial and social development of the country, promoting domestic savings, attracting domestic and foreign financing, economically facilitating the creation, expansion and development of national companies, encouraging national investments. and/or foreign and covering the credit or financial requirements of the different productive sectors of the country.
